Czym jest buforowanie sieciowe i jak to działa?

buforowanie danych w sieci

Buforowanie sieciowe odgrywa fundamentalną rolę w skutecznej transmisji danych w sieciach. Tymczasowe przechowywanie pakietów informacji ma na celu zarządzanie fluktuacjami w tranzycie, co gwarantuje płynne doświadczenia, szczególnie w kontekście działań takich jak strumieniowe przesyłanie wideo czy gry online. Dzięki wstępnemu ładowaniu części materiałów, buforowanie pozwala na szybkie odtwarzanie, podczas gdy dodatkowe informacje są ściągane w tle. Proces ten pomaga zredukować opóźnienia oraz zoptymalizować użycie pasma, co przyczynia się do poprawy ogólnej efektywności. Czynniki takie jak opóźnienia oraz ograniczenia pasma mają wpływ na wydajność buforowania, co z kolei może prowadzić do potencjalnych przerw. Istnieje możliwość zbadania różnorodnych rozwiązań, aby złagodzić trudności związane z buforowaniem i jeszcze bardziej wyśrubować nasze doświadczenie w korzystaniu z łączności.

Interpretacja buforowania sieciowego

interpretacja buforowania sieciowego

Buforowanie sieciowe to istotna koncepcja w transmisji danych, która wspomaga zarządzanie obiegiem informacji w sieciach. Odnosi się ono do tymczasowego magazynowania pakietów danych w buforze, co umożliwia systemom efektywne radzenie sobie z fluktuacjami w przepływie danych. Dzięki zastosowaniu strategii buforowania zapewniamy, że strumienie informacji pozostają płynne i nieprzerwane.

Kiedy mówimy o protokołach buforowania, odnosimy się do specyficznych zasad oraz procedur, które określają, w jaki sposób dane są buforowane i przesyłane. Protokoły te ustalają, w jaki sposób bufor współdziała z urządzeniami sieciowymi, gwarantując, że dane są przesyłane i odbierane w jak najbardziej optymalnych warunkach. Do najpowszechniejszych protokołów buforowania zaliczają się TCP (Protokół Kontroli Transmisji) oraz UDP (Protokół Datagramów Użytkownika), które stosują różne podejścia do zarządzania przepływem.

danych.

Znaczenie buforowania

Buforowanie pełni fundamentalną rolę w zapewnieniu gładkiej transmisji danych, zwłaszcza w otoczeniach o zmiennym poziomie ruchu. Gdy uczestniczymy w takich czynnościach jak streaming wideo czy gry online, buforowanie pomaga zniwelować zmienności w przepływie danych. Tymczasowo gromadzi pakiety danych, umożliwiając nam cieszenie się płynnością doświadczenia bez zakłóceń, nawet gdy stan sieci ulega zmianom. Ponadto, skuteczne buforowanie może być wsparte przez metody takie jak kompresja obrazów, co przyczynia się do poprawy czasów ładowania oraz ogólnej wydajności.

Poprzez zmniejszanie opóźnień, buforowanie znacząco podnosi efektywność streamingu. Umożliwia ono urządzeniom wstępne ładowanie treści, zapewniając bufor na wypadek spadków przepustowości lub nagłych wzrostów opóźnień. Takie proaktywne podejście ogranicza zakłócenia, gwarantując, że możemy oglądać nasze ulubione programy lub uczestniczyć w wydarzeniach na żywo bez ciągłych opóźnień związanych z buforowaniem.

Co więcej, buforowanie optymalizuje wykorzystanie dostępnej przepustowości. Zamiast czekać na każde przybycie pakietu przed kontynuowaniem odtwarzania, buforowanie umożliwia nieprzerwaną transmisję danych, co lepiej wykorzystuje zasoby sieciowe. To jest szczególnie istotne w okresach szczytowego użytkowania, gdy przeciążenie sieci może negatywnie wpływać na efektywność.

Jak działa buforowanie

jak dzia a buforowanie

Zrozumienie, w jaki sposób działa buforowanie, jest niezbędne dla docenienia jego wpływu na nasze doświadczenia online. Buforowanie funkcjonuje jako tymczasowy mechanizm przechowywania, który zarządza przepływem danych między naszymi urządzeniami a internetem. Kiedy streamujemy wideo lub audio, dane płyną nieprzerwanie z serwera do naszego urządzenia. Jednak w wyniku zmieniających się prędkości internetu, ten przepływ może być nieregularny. Buforowanie to łagodzi, wstępnie ładując część treści. Dodatkowo, optymalizacja technik ładowania obrazów może jeszcze bardziej poprawić doświadczenie związane ze streamowaniem, zapewniając efektywne dostarczanie elementów wizualnych obok danych audio lub wideo.

W momencie, gdy dane są odbierane, są przechowywane w buforze, co przyspiesza rozpoczęcie odtwarzania, podczas gdy reszta danych nadal jest ściągana w tle. Proces ten nie tylko wzmacnia nasze doświadczenie oglądania, ale również pełni kluczową rolę w redukcji opóźnień. Dzięki wstępnemu ładowaniu danych, buforowanie minimalizuje ryzyko przerw lub opóźnień, co sprawia, że streamowanie jest płynne.

Co więcej, buforowanie wspomaga zarządzanieprzeciążeniem sieci. Umożliwia to efektywne wysyłanie i odbieranie pakietów danych, co jest niezwykle istotne w środowiskach, gdzie wiele osób korzysta z tego samego pasma. Dzięki zrozumieniu procesów buforowania, możemy lepiej zrozumieć, w jaki sposób optymalizuje to nasze działania online i zwiększa ogólną wydajność, gwarantując, że możemy cieszyć się naszym ulubionym kontentem bez zakłóceń.

Czynniki wpływające na buforowanie

Istnieje kilka elementów, które mogą znacząco wpływać na buforowanie w trakcie naszych działań online. Jednym z kluczowych aspektów jest wpływ opóźnienia. Opóźnienie to czas potrzebny na przesłanie danych pomiędzy naszym urządzeniem a serwerem. Wysokie opóźnienie może skutkować długotrwałym przesyłaniem danych, co prowadzi do zakłóceń w strumieniowaniu i pobieraniu. Kiedy doświadczamy dużego opóźnienia, możemy zauważyć, że buforowanie występuje coraz częściej, wpływając na nasze ogólne doznania. Ponadto, odpowiedni wybór hostingu może znacząco zwiększyć szybkość ładowania, co w rezultacie może zredukować problemy z buforowaniem.

Kolejnym istotnym czynnikiem są ograniczenia przepustowości. Przepustowość definiuje ilość danych, które możemy przesłać przez nasze połączenie internetowe w określonym czasie. Jeżeli dostępna przepustowość jest niska, zwłaszcza gdy wiele urządzeń korzysta z tej samej sieci, możemy doświadczyć buforowania, gdyż połączenie ma trudności z zaspokojeniem potrzeb dotyczących danych. Co więcej, działania takie jak strumieniowanie wideo w wysokiej rozdzielczości czy granie w gry online wymagają znacznie większej przepustowości, co potęguje skutki wszelkich ograniczeń.

Rozwiązania problemów z buforowaniem

rozwi zania problem w buforowania

Gdy napotykamy problemy z buforowaniem, kluczowe jest wdrożenie skutecznych rozwiązań, aby poprawić nasze doświadczenia online. Jednym z pierwszych kroków, które możemy rozważyć, jest aktualizacja naszego planu internetowego. Wyższa przepustowość zazwyczaj prowadzi do płynniejszego strumieniowania i szybszych pobrań. Dodatkowo, warto zadbać o to, aby nasz router znajdował się w optymalnej lokalizacji – umiejscowienie go w centralnym punkcie minimalizuje zakłócenia i maksymalizuje siłę sygnału.

Następnie powinniśmy zastosować różnorodne techniki optymalizacji. Na przykład ograniczenie liczby podłączonych do naszej sieci urządzeń może znacząco zredukować przeciążenie. Możemy również priorytetować wykorzystanie przepustowości, dostosowując ustawienia Qualityof Service (QoS) na naszym urządzeniu, co umożliwia kluczowym aplikacjom uzyskanie wymaganej przepustowości.

Zastosowanie połączenia kablowego zamiast Wi-Fi stanowi kolejną efektywną metodę. Połączenia Ethernet zazwyczaj zapewniają wyższą stabilność i prędkość, co z kolei ogranicza ryzyko buforowania. Dodatkowo, systematyczne aktualizowanie naszych aplikacji do streamingu oraz urządzeń gwarantuje, że korzystamy z najnowszych udoskonaleń wydajności.

Wreszcie, czyszczenie pamięci podręcznej i ciasteczek na naszych urządzeniach może poprawić jakość streamingu, ponieważ usuwa przestarzałe dane, które mogą ograniczać wydajność. Łącząc te metody związane z buforowaniem i techniki optymalizacyjne, możemy znacząco poprawić nasze doświadczenia w sieci i zredukować irytujące przerwy.

Najczęściej zadawane pytania

Czy buforowanie może wpływać na wydajność gier online?

Jest oczywiste, że buforowanie ma znaczący wpływ na naszą efektywność w grach online. Wzrost opóźnienia w sieci oddziałuje na nasze przeżycia, powodując opóźnienia w reakcji serwera. Optymalizacja buforowania jest kluczowa, aby zachować płynność gry i zminimalizować przestoje podczas naszych sesji.

Jakie są najczęstsze objawy problemów z buforowaniem?

Wszyscy mieliśmy do czynienia z przerażającym potworem buforowania! Do typowych objawów należą pikselizacja obrazu, częste przerwy oraz frustrująco niska stabilność połączenia. Jeśli dostrzegamy te trudności, warto przyjrzeć się naszej sieci i zoptymalizować jej działanie.

Jak buforowanie różni się od pamięci podręcznej?

Warto zauważyć, że techniki buforowania koncentrują się na zarządzaniu przepływem danych podczas transmisji, podczas gdy protokoły buforowania zapewniają płynne odtwarzanie. Pamięć podręczna natomiast przechowuje często używane dane, co umożliwia szybszy dostęp i poprawia wydajność w odmienny sposób niż metody buforowania.

Czy buforowanie jest niezbędne dla wszystkich rodzajów mediów?

Często zadajemy sobie pytanie o potrzebę buforowania w różnych formatach mediów. Choć jest kluczowe dla streamingu wideo i audio, ma mniejsze znaczenie w przypadku treści statycznych. Zrozumienie specyficznych wymagań każdego typu mediów pozwala skutecznie optymalizować wydajność.

Czy usprawnienia sprzętowe mogą poprawić wydajność buforowania?

Jak najbardziej, ulepszenia sprzętowe mogą znacząco wpłynąć na efektywność buforowania. Zapewniając zgodność sprzętową oraz wdrażając techniki optymalizacji sieci, możemy znacznie zredukować opóźnienia oraz poprawić ogólną jakość streamingu, co zapewni przyjemniejsze doświadczenia dla wszystkich użytkowników.

2 komentarze do “Czym jest buforowanie sieciowe i jak to działa?”

  1. Emilia Chmielewska

    Buforowanie sieciowe to kluczowy mechanizm, który pozwala na płynne przesyłanie danych, redukując opóźnienia i zwiększając wydajność sieci.

Zostaw komentarz

Twój adres e-mail nie zostanie opublikowany. Wymagane pola są oznaczone *

Przewijanie do góry